CVE-2023-25667 | 1 Google | 1 Tensorflow | 2023-11-07 | N/A | 7.5 HIGH |
TensorFlow is an open source platform for machine learning. Prior to versions 2.12.0 and 2.11.1, integer overflow occurs when `2^31 <= num_frames * height * width * channels < 2^32`, for example Full HD screencast of at least 346 frames. A fix is included in TensorFlow version 2.12.0 and version 2.11.1. | |||||

CVE-2023-25660 | 1 Google | 1 Tensorflow | 2023-11-07 | N/A | 7.5 HIGH |
TensorFlow is an open source platform for machine learning. Prior to versions 2.12.0 and 2.11.1, when the parameter `summarize` of `tf.raw_ops.Print` is zero, the new method `SummarizeArray<bool>` will reference to a nullptr, leading to a seg fault. A fix is included in TensorFlow version 2.12 and version 2.11.1. | |||||

CVE-2023-0460 | 1 Google | 1 Youtube Android Player Api | 2023-11-07 | N/A | 7.3 HIGH |
The YouTube Embedded 1.2 SDK binds to a service within the YouTube Main App. After binding, a remote context is created with the flags Context.CONTEXT_INCLUDE_CODE | Context.CONTEXT_IGNORE_SECURITY. This allows the client app to remotely load code from YouTube Main App by retrieving the Main App’s ClassLoader. A potential vulnerability in the binding logic used by the client SDK where the SDK ends up calling bindService() on a malicious app rather than YT Main App. This creates a vulnerability where the SDK can load the malicious app’s ClassLoader instead, allowing the malicious app to load arbitrary code into the calling app whenever the embedded SDK is invoked. In order to trigger this vulnerability, an attacker must masquerade the Youtube app and install it on a device, have a second app that uses the Embedded player and typically distribute both to the victim outside of the Play Store. |
